Free to Work
Lead partner: Tatawor Association, Jordan

general summary
During the two years, the project aims to adjust the supply and demand of
the employment through multiple and structured actions within the companies in Amman and Gaza. The team identifies actual and potential markets and human resources, forecast and match job opportunities with the appropriate competencies. The target beneficiaries are rural women, public and private sector employees, and agricultural, commercial and non-commercial enterprises. Currently, the team is matching 50 women from the village of Wadi Ryan in the Northern Aghwar to potential possibility of employment in the textile industry in the city of Irbid and the areas around it. Today, 35 women have already started working and show great interest in circulating information and attracting a larger group pf women.
